Debate on Armenian Genocide to revive in U.S. Congress in early 2010

PanARMENIAN.Net - The debate on the Armenian Genocide Resolution in the U.S. Congress will revive in early 2010, according to Armen Rustamyan, member of ARF Dashnaktsutyun parliamentary group, chairman of RA NA committee on external relations.



"During a meeting with Mr. Philip Gordon, U.S. Assistant Secretary of State for European and Eurasian Affairs, I emphasized that the ongoing dialogue between Yerevan and Ankara should not hamper the process of recognition of the Armenian Genocide," he said. "The campaign for worldwide recognition of the Armenian Genocide should gain new impetus."
